I've been using the yellow stuff, "ultimate wash and wax" and topping it off with Griotts Ceramic Spray Wax. Seems to last at least a couple months. The car sits outside 24/7 and gets tree garbage, bird poop and dirt from landscapers with their damned leaf blowers, and often i'll just spray water on it to rinse it and drive to work. The Griots' stuff beads like crazy and doesn't seem to leave water spots, i guess our water here doesn't have a ton of hard minerals.
The blue "polymer" stuff is not on their website it seems? Maybe it's been replaced by a different product.

Pure synthetic sealants will last longer than carnuba waxes. If I had to guess the blue polymer formula would last longer, though wash and wax aren't intended to provide long lasting protection so who knows if there is any noticeable difference. Usually you use a similar spray on protection and the wash and wax can act as a booster. |

“Thank you for contacting Meguiar’s Solutions Hub.
In terms of what both “Ultimate Wash and Wax” and “Polymer Wash and Wax” are ultimately meant to do… the distinction is negligible. “Polymer Wash and Wax” is offered in one gallon bottles and is exclusively available at Costco. “Ultimate Wash and Wax” is available in 48 ounce bottles in retail and one gallon bottles exclusively from Amazon.” That’s all Meguiars was able to say on the subject.

A little update on this soap.
While it always offers a great finish after washing, I'm not a big fan on how it removes pollen/bird poop stains. I have found myself having to scrub stains a little harder than usual even after the initial foaming and letting the foam sit to loosen up dirt particles. In contrast, Meguiars Gold Wash worked a little better removing dirt, but the finish was a little dull even if you have a sealant and ceramic coat. I don't necessarily mind it too much, but while using microfiber sponges is the safest for paint, takes a little more elbow grease to remove dirt stains and debris. Using the Gold wash made this easier. Just something to keep it mind if you are someone that likes a quick foam, rinse, wash, and dry process. You can always just use a water-less wash, I don't know how I feel about those. |
